Henry Beston was an American writer and naturalist, often regarded as a father of the modern environmental movement. He is most famous for his 1928 book, The Outermost House, which chronicles a year he spent living alone in a small cottage on Cape Cod. His profound observations on nature, the seasons, and humanity's place in the world have inspired generations of readers and writers. Beston's work emphasizes a reverent and respectful relationship with the natural world, influencing environmental thought and conservation efforts.
